Output cf30e491d94fb7b4a811101a6701927f89356a68e00c02f08dab244e89c674b4:4

value
530628
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3664e9e6b23c0ff60327bbb3f421508729cd9e0f OP_EQUALVERIFY OP_CHECKSIG
address
15xcNxuu2PnxLkPCgLsdkunY1TPaLmX96B
transaction
cf30e491d94fb7b4a811101a6701927f89356a68e00c02f08dab244e89c674b4
spent
true